Martha Jeanette Riley or Reilly was born March 20, 1844 at Pennsylvania to Hugh Riley, as noted on her death certificate. Martha's obituary states a sister at Lewistown. There was an Elizabeth Riley (Samuel) Confer born abt 1851 Centre County, PA to Jacob & Catherine Riley that died on Jan. 1, 1927 at Lewistown. This "could" be her: Elizabeth Riley Confer

Any of the following 'could' be the family.
>1850 Howard, Centre, PA, Hugh Riley 61, a Laborer, Catherine 38, Anna 12, Ellen 9, William 8, Letty 3, Henry 2 Elizabeth 6 months, all born PA.
>There was another Martha Riley at Centre County in 1850 & 1870 census at Harris, Centre, PA, about the right age for this Martha, with parents Daniel and Sarah/Sally.
>A John Riley born 1835 to Hugh Riley and Katie Riddle died Nov 8,1906 at Boggs, Centre, PA.
>A George Riley born 1860 to Huey Riley and Catherine Artles died Jan. 1, 1914 at Bellefonte, PA, the informant on his death certificate was Mrs Ejekal Confer.

Martha was married to John Henry Anderson.

1880 Curtin, Centre, PA, John H Anderson 46 born abt 1834, a Laborer, Martha J 34 born abt 1846, Phil S 14, Henry S 12, Sarah B 6, George H 4, Vertie E 1 month, all listed as white and born PA.

1900 Howard, Centre, PA, Henry Anderson 67 born Jan 1833, an invalid, owned home, Jeanette 57 born Mar 1843, married 27 years (abt 1873, so possible not all the above children were hers?) , she had 6 children with 3 living, George 23, Lida 18, all listed as white and born PA.

1910 Spring, Centre, PA, Martha J Anderson 73, widowed, rented home, had 6 children with 2 living, son Geo 33, divorced, does Iron Work, grandson Geo F Hardyshell 5.

Martha died on July 12, 1919 at the Lock Haven, PA Hospital. She was 75 years, 3 months, and 22 days old and widowed. Martha was taken to Centre County, PA for her burial at Sand Hill Cemetery on July 15th. Her son G. H. Anderson was the informant on her death certificate.

The Clinton County Times, Fri., July 18, 1919
Death Record.
Anderson – Mrs. Martha Janetta Anderson, widow of the late John H Anderson of Flemington, died at 1:45 o’clock Saturday morning in the Lock Haven hospital, having been a patient there since May 29. She was aged 76 years. Deceased is survived by one son, G. H. Anderson, of Flemington, one daughter, Mrs. Emery Heaton of Orviston, and a sister living in Lewistown.
Funeral services were conducted at the home of her son at Flemington on Tuesday morning by Rev. W. A. Lepley and the remains were taken to Sand Hill cemetery, near Howard, for interment.

Possibly her husband before her marriage?
1870 Howard, Curtin, Centre, PA, John H Anderson 37 born abt 1833, Farm Laborer, real estate $500, Mary J 28 born abt 1842, Andrew J 14, Hesekiah 12, Mary E 8, Philip S 5, Henry S 2, all listed as white and born PA.

Daughter Sarah Blanchard Anderson Heaton (Emerick Heaton) died on Feb. 9, 1931 at the Lock Haven PA Hospital, and her death certificate lists burial at Curtin.
